Color spec
| Brand | Diamond Vogel |
| Name | Cold North |
| SKU | 0688 |
| Hex | #609F9E |
| RGB | 96, 159, 158 |
| HSL | 179°, 25%, 50% |
| LRV | 30 |
| Undertone | blue-green / cool |
| Family | Teal |
About Diamond Vogel Cold North
Cold North sits in the mid-range at LRV 30, so it shifts visibly through the day — lighter and more open in morning light, deeper and moodier after dark. Its teal undertone is the part to watch: it gets picked up by whatever sits next to it, so test it against your trim, floor and the room's main light before committing. South-facing rooms will pull it lighter and warmer, while north light cools it down.
Cold North is versatile enough for full rooms but has enough depth to anchor a space, so it suits living rooms, bedrooms and cabinetry alike. Teals add character without shouting — good for a vanity, an island or a feature wall.
